4)Lessor may produce and maintain the following insurance coverage’s during the term of this agreement: Physical damage and non-trucking (bobtail). However, this insurance is optional and the Lessor will keep the Carrier harmless of all responsibilities or claims applied to this specific type of coverage.
5)Lessor shall pay the following taxes: federal, local, sales, highway use, possession, excise, personal property, assessments, penalties, FICA, medicare, withholding taxes, unemployment compensation, workman’s compensation, medicare and social security imposed on or in connection with service provided under this lease agreement.
6)Lessor shall be responsible for over-size or over-weight violations where the seals of the shipments tendered to Lessor are not intact or oversize/overweight violation is plainly determinable by or is due to acts or omissions of the Lessor.
7)Lessor will provide with copies and originals of BOL, repairs during the route, maintenance records and any other documentation related such as records of duty, fuel receipts, etc.
8)Lessor agrees to indemnify and hold harmless Lessee for all claims, costs, losses, damages, injuries, deaths, and expenses including attorney’s fees arising out of:
a) Lessor’s failure to comply with the provisions of this lease agreement.
b) Lessor’s failure to comply with applicable Federal, State, and/or Local laws, regulations, ordinances, or employer’s responsibilities.
c) Lessor’s use, maintenance, or operation of the equipment.
d) Lessor’s intentional or negligent misuse or handling of the equipment or shipments being transported.
e) Any combination of the above.
9)Lessor will be responsible for removing identification devices and paperwork from the equipment upon the termination of this lease and returning it to the Lessee.
Lessee hereby agrees to:
1)To issue and maintain liability and cargo insurance coverage for the protection of the public pursuant to FMCSA regulations under 49 U.S.C. 13906.
2)The relationship between the Lessee and Lessor is that of an independent contractor.
